Output 8efc95f256170cf6e66c8e526df176ee63a56c2239887fbd14c473964e5452e1:0

value
10884305
script pubkey
OP_0 OP_PUSHBYTES_20 51151101eed04c8ab9730ceee18146bf6868c5f2
address
bc1q2y23zq0w6pxg4wtnpnhwrq2xha5x330j9te7le
transaction
8efc95f256170cf6e66c8e526df176ee63a56c2239887fbd14c473964e5452e1
spent
true